Groove: Flexible Metadata-Private Messaging.
Proceedings of the 16th USENIX Symposium on Operating Systems Design and Implementation, 2022

IMDoC: Identification of Malicious Domain Campaigns via DNS and Communicating Files.
IEEE Access, 2021

Yodel: strong metadata security for voice calls.
Proceedings of the 27th ACM Symposium on Operating Systems Principles, 2019

What's a Little Leakage Between Friends?
Proceedings of the 2018 Workshop on Privacy in the Electronic Society, 2018

Karaoke: Distributed Private Messaging Immune to Passive Traffic Analysis.
Proceedings of the 13th USENIX Symposium on Operating Systems Design and Implementation, 2018

Riffle: An Efficient Communication System With Strong Anonymity.
Proc. Priv. Enhancing Technol., 2016

Alpenhorn: Bootstrapping Secure Communication without Leaking Metadata.
Proceedings of the 12th USENIX Symposium on Operating Systems Design and Implementation, 2016

Circuit Fingerprinting Attacks: Passive Deanonymization of Tor Hidden Services.
Proceedings of the 24th USENIX Security Symposium, 2015

Vuvuzela: scalable private messaging resistant to traffic analysis.
Proceedings of the 25th Symposium on Operating Systems Principles, 2015

Mjölnir: The Magical Web Application Hammer.
Proceedings of the 6th Asia-Pacific Workshop on Systems, 2015

Jitk: A Trustworthy In-Kernel Interpreter Infrastructure.
Proceedings of the 11th USENIX Symposium on Operating Systems Design and Implementation, 2014

Why does cryptographic software fail?: a case study and open problems.
Proceedings of the Asia-Pacific Workshop on Systems, 2014

Executing Formal Semantics with the K Tool.
Proceedings of the FM 2012: Formal Methods, 2012

The K Primer (version 3.3).
Proceedings of the Second International Workshop on the K Framework and its Applications, 2011